Abstract

A container including a vessel, a top plate, a first hole, and one or more second holes is provided. The vessel is for storing liquid, and includes open top and closed bottom portions. The first hole on the top plate has a first open state and a second close state, and the first hole allows the liquid to flow through the first hole in the first open state. Each of the second holes on the top plate includes a first open state and a second close state. When at least one of the second holes in the first open state allows air traffics between inside and outside. At least one of the second holes allows air flow through the second hole so as to equalize air pressure of the inside and outside of the container when the liquid flows through the first hole.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A container for storing and suckling liquid comprising:
 a vessel configured to store liquid, the vessel portion comprising an open top portion and a closed bottom portion;   a top plate configured to close and seal the open top portion of the vessel;   a first hole provided on the top plate, wherein the first hole comprises a first open state and a second close state, and wherein the first hole is configured to allow the liquid to flow through the first hole in the first open state, and wherein the first hole is configured to keep the liquid from leaking through the first hole in the second close state; and   one or more second holes provided on the top plate, each of the one or more holes comprises a first open state and a second close state, wherein when at least one of the one more second holes is in the first open state the opened second hole is configured to allow air traffics between inside and outside of the container, and wherein when all of the one or more second holes are in the second close state the second holes block flowing of the air through the second holes,   wherein at least one of the one or more second holes allows air flow through the second hole so as to equalize air pressure of the inside and outside of the container when the liquid flows through the first hole.   
   
   
       2 . The container of  claim 1 , wherein the top plate is integrated with the vessel. 
   
   
       3 . The container of  claim 1 , wherein the first hole is covered by a pokable membrane. 
   
   
       4 . The container of  claim 3 , wherein the pokable membrane is configured to be broken by poking with a straw, and wherein the size of the first hole is determined by the size of the straw. 
   
   
       5 . The container of  claim 3 , wherein the first hole is substantially circular in cross-section. 
   
   
       6 . The container of  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the one or more second holes is covered by a pokable membrane, and wherein the pokable membrane is configured to be broken by poking with a straw. 
   
   
       7 . The container of  claim 1 , wherein the size of the second hole is smaller than the size of the first hole. 
   
   
       8 . The container of  claim 7 , wherein the second hole is small enough to keep the liquid from flowing with surface tension of the liquid at the second hole. 
   
   
       9 . The container of  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the one or more second holes is blocked with a plug. 
   
   
       10 . The container of  claim 9 , wherein the plug is connected to the top plate. 
   
   
       11 . The container of  claim 9 , wherein the plug is configured to close the second hole when pushed in and open when plucked out. 
   
   
       12 . The container of  claim 11 , wherein the plug comprises a head and a stem extended from the head, and wherein the stem comprises a leaking hole leading from a bottom of the stem to a side wall of the stem such that the leaking hole is exposed and opens to the outside when plucked out by a predetermined length. 
   
   
       13 . The container of  claim 1 , wherein the second hole is blocked by a sticky membrane, and wherein the sticky membrane is configured to be opened and closed repeatedly. 
   
   
       14 . The container of  claim 13 , wherein an edge of the sticky membrane is fixed to the top plate.
